Agrivida Announces USDA Deregulation of GRAINZYME Phytase Feed Enzyme

WOBURN, Mass., October 1, 2021 – Agrivida, a privately held biotechnology company, announces the deregulation of its innovative GRAINZYME® Phytase enzyme feed additive by the United States Department of Agriculture’s Animal and Plant Health Inspection Service (USDA’s APHIS). Deregulation is effective as of September 21, 2021.

Agrivida participated in the USDA APHIS approval process voluntarily. Agrivida provided the USDA with scientific and regulatory assessments to address all food safety and regulatory questions regarding GRAINZYME Phytase. Following an assessment period and a public comment period by the USDA, GRAINZYME Phytase was approved to be grown as a deregulated crop. 

The USDA deregulation follows a complete review of the food and feed safety of GRAINZYME Phytase through the FDA Biotechnology Notification process, which demonstrated the safety of the product as well.

“We are thrilled to have achieved the past FDA approval for commercial sale of GRAINZYME Phytase to the poultry and swine markets as a feed additive, and now, deregulation from the USDA,” says Rajiv Singh, CEO of Agrivida. “This represents an important milestone for Agrivida in the development of our INTERIUS technology, which will expand the possibilities for growing GRAINZYME Phytase and lower its production cost. Deregulation by the USDA speaks to the veracity of the science underpinning Agrivida’s INTERIUS enzyme technology platform and the resulting animal nutrition products developed using the technology.”

Practically speaking, deregulation means that GRAINZYME Phytase can now be grown anywhere in the United States without restriction. This will empower Agrivida to share its advancements in feed enzyme technology with commercial corn and livestock producers across the country.
